It's Olive Garden so don't expect too much. The service was pretty good, our waitress was attentive but not enthusiastic (I... don't blame her), our drinks were filled but she never offered a smile. That's typical though, so no worries. The food hasdefinitely gone down. Their Tour of Italy was smaller than it used to be and our server was very stingy with the cheese grater.OG (Olive Garden) always has a decent lasagna and very good fettuccine Alfredo and still is decent. However, their chicken Parmwas atrocious, I've had better chicken Parm in frozen packages than the tripe they served me. Extremely salty and dried out. Wenoticed the salad was dry. The calamari app is completely different and it's definitely not hand made, that's a shame because OGused to serve a decent calamari. Damn inflation. Bathrooms were kind of clean, we didn't have to wait in line (yay) to be seatedbut the bill was extremely high for OG. We paid around $100.00 not including tip. Two adults and one child, no alcoholic drinksand a dessert. For that price, head to Carrabba's. Decent place, so-so service, mediocre food with a high price tag. Read more
